In a significant setback for the Detroit Lions, star cornerback has undergone surgery and will be sidelined for an estimated 6 to 8 weeks. This news comes as the Lions look to build on their recent successes and make a strong push in the competitive NFC North. The loss of a key defensive player poses challenges, not just on the field, but also in terms of team morale and strategy.

The cornerback, a crucial part of the Lions’ defense, sustained the injury during a practice session last week. Initial assessments raised concerns, leading the team’s medical staff to recommend surgery as the best course of action. The procedure was successful, but the rehabilitation process will require significant time and effort.

Lions head coach Dan Campbell expressed his disappointment, stating, “Losing a player of his caliber is tough for our team. He’s not just a great player; he’s a leader in the locker room. We’ll miss his presence, but we have to focus on what’s next.”

The cornerback’s absence leaves a considerable void in the Lions’ secondary. Known for his exceptional coverage skills and ability to lock down opposing receivers, he has been a cornerstone of Detroit’s defense. Over the past few seasons, he has consistently been recognized as one of the top cornerbacks in the league, earning multiple Pro Bowl selections and solidifying his reputation as a game-changer.
